Subject: [PATCH devicetree 0/4] DT bindings for Felix DSA switch on LS1028A
Date: Mon, 17 Feb 2020 16:44:10 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20200217144414.409-1-olteanv@gmail.com> (raw)

From: Vladimir Oltean <vladimir.oltean@nxp.com>

This series officializes the device tree bindings for the embedded
Ethernet switch on NXP LS1028A (and for the reference design board).
The driver has been in the tree since v5.4-rc6.

Claudiu Manoil (2):
  arm64: dts: fsl: ls1028a: add node for Felix switch
  arm64: dts: fsl: ls1028a: enable switch PHYs on RDB

Vladimir Oltean (2):
  arm64: dts: fsl: ls1028a: delete extraneous #interrupt-cells for ENETC
    RCIE
  dt-bindings: net: dsa: ocelot: document the vsc9959 core
